Heim > häufiges Problem > Welche Regeln gelten für Variablennamen in der C-Sprache?

Welche Regeln gelten für Variablennamen in der C-Sprache?

青灯夜游
Freigeben: 2022-01-12 15:38:30
Original
139112 Leute haben es durchsucht

Die Regeln für den Variablennamen in der C-Sprache sind: 1. Der Variablenname beginnt mit einem englischen Buchstaben. 2. Bei den Buchstaben im Variablennamen muss die Groß-/Kleinschreibung beachtet werden Variablenname darf nicht sein. Enthält Leerzeichen, Satzzeichen und Typspezifizierer.

Welche Regeln gelten für Variablennamen in der C-Sprache?

Empfohlen: „c-Tutorial

Beim Definieren einer Variablen kann der Variablenname aus Buchstaben bestehen , Eine Kombination aus Zahlen und Unterstrichen. Es handelt sich jedoch nicht um eine zufällige Kombination. Bitte beachten Sie die folgenden Namensregeln:

Der Variablenname darf nicht mit einem englischen Buchstaben beginnen Beginnen Sie mit einer Zahl. Kann mit einem Buchstaben oder einem Unterstrich beginnen. Tatsächlich beginnen die in der Programmierung am häufigsten verwendeten Namen jedoch mit einem Buchstaben, und Variablennamen, die mit einem Unterstrich beginnen, sind systemspezifisch.

Öffnen Sie eine beliebige Header-Datei und Sie werden sehen, dass alle darin enthaltenen Variablennamen, Makronamen und Funktionsnamen mit einem Unterstrich beginnen.

Um Konflikte mit systemdefinierten Namen zu vermeiden, verwenden Sie beim Programmieren niemals einen Unterstrich am Anfang eines Variablennamens, es sei denn, die Definition ist auf diese Weise erforderlich.

Korrekter Variablenname:

int In_1=2;
int abc=5;
Nach dem Login kopieren

Falscher Variablenname:

int 1In_1=2;
int 2abc=5;
Nach dem Login kopieren

2. Er darf keine Leerzeichen, Satzzeichen und Typspezifizierer enthalten (%, & ,! , #, @, $);

//错误的变量名:不能包含空格、标点符号和类型说明符(%、&、!、#、@、$),只能是字母、数字、下划线组成。
int %age = 13; 
int a%ge = 13; 
int name age = 12;
Nach dem Login kopieren
3. Bei den Buchstaben wird auf Groß- und Kleinschreibung geachtet.

//变量n和变量N是两个变量。
int n = 11;
int N = 18;
Nach dem Login kopieren
4.

5. Es kann kein Schlüsselwort sein.

//错误的变量名:case是C语言的一个关键字,不能作为变量名
int case = 12;
Nach dem Login kopieren
Die in der C-Sprache definierten Schlüsselwörter sind:

Im ANSI-Standard sind 32 C-Sprachschlüsselwörter definiert: auto, double, int, struct, break, else, long, switch, case, enum, register, typedef, char, extern, return, union, const, float, short, unsigned, continue, for, signiert, void, default, goto, sizeof, volatile, do, if, while, static.

Diese 32 Schlüsselwörter wurden von der C-Sprache selbst verwendet und können nicht für andere Zwecke verwendet werden, beispielsweise als Variablennamen oder Funktionsnamen definiert werden.

Das Obige ist der gesamte Inhalt dieses Artikels. Ich hoffe, er wird für das Studium aller hilfreich sein. Weitere spannende Inhalte finden Sie in den entsprechenden Tutorial-Kolumnen auf der chinesischen PHP-Website! ! !

Das obige ist der detaillierte Inhalt vonWelche Regeln gelten für Variablennamen in der C-Sprache?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Verwandte Etiketten:
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age